Ukraine Ambassador Vitaly Moskalenko to be conferred Madara Horseman order at the end of his tenure

Ukraine's Ambassador to Bulgaria Vitaly Moskalenko
Photo: BGNES, archive

President Rumen Radev is to bestow the Madara Horseman Order, first class, on Ukraine’s Ambassador to Bulgaria Vitaly Moskalenko, the presidential press service has announced. Ambassador Moskalenko is to be conferred the order at the end of his tenure in this country for his dedicated work in the harsh conditions of the war against Ukraine, as well as for his merits in deepening bilateral relations between Bulgaria and Ukraine. Vitaly Moskalenko is to be replaced as ambassador by Olesya Ilashchuk.
